The analyzing power Ay(θ) for 12C(n,n)12C elastic scattering and for inelastic scattering to the first excited state (Jπ = 2+, Q = -4.44 MeV) of 12C was measured in the energy range from 8.9 to 14.9 MeV in 1 MeV steps. A pulsed polarized neutron beam was produced via the su2rmH(d,n)3He polarization transfer reaction. Monte Carlo simulations were used to correct the data for finite geometry and multiple scattering effects. The Ay data, together with published crosssection data, were analyzed in the framework of the spherical optical model and in the coupled-channels formalism. A good description of the data has been achieved. © 1983.
